Remembering the USS Leopold
I’m taking some time out from art (and BBQs) to remember my Uncle Frank, not the easiest task since he died in 1944, several years before my mother was born. He was the youngest boy in a family of 6 children, and his family called him “Noonie” for reasons no one has ever explained to me. [...]

Join Muriel Areno and the Pahrump Arts Council for an Artist’s Reception at the Pahrump Community Library on Friday, May 22nd from 1 – 3 pm.
This show featuring the work of Muriel Areno opened Friday, May 15th at the Pahrump Community Library in Pahrump, Nevada and will run through Friday, June 9th. The exhibition is [...]
